'EastEnders' Ruins Marc Elliott's Birthday

Marc Elliott

Marc Elliott had to miss his birthday because of his commitments on 'EastEnders'.

The actor - who plays Syed Masood in the BBC soap - said his twin sister was left upset when they couldn't celebrate their 30th birthday together.

Marc said: "My twin sister wasn't very happy, as we were having a big party together. We had to delay it because I was filming."

The actor also said that while his twin sister can be relied on to watch on TV, his elder sister is not so inclined to tune in.

He added: "They always loved the show before I started on it. We'd always sit down together to watch the Christmas Day episode. But my eldest sister, Melissa, is more inclined to watch the other channel. She thinks life's miserable enough without having to see all the drama on television."

Marc is currently embroiled in a blackmail plot which could see his Muslim character's gay affair with Christian Clark (John Partridge) exposed.
